Are there specific maryland regulations governing debt management service fees?

Yes, the Maryland Commissioner of Financial Regulation strictly limits fees for debt management services under the Maryland Debt Management Services Act. Operators must be licensed and cap fees at 15% of the monthly amount paid by the consumer, significantly lower than the national average.
